What are the differences between mashed potato and horchata?

  • The amount of vitamin B6, potassium, vitamin B3, phosphorus, and fiber in mashed potato is higher than in horchata.
  • Mashed potato's daily need coverage for sodium is 13% more.
  • Horchata has less sodium.
  • Horchata has a lower glycemic index (31) than mashed potato (87).

We used Fast foods, potato, mashed and Beverages, Horchata, as served in restaurant types in this article.
